What is the main function of the nervous system?
To coordinate actions and transmit signals
Which part of the nervous system consists of the brain and spinal cord?
Central nervous system (CNS)
What are the nerves that transmit signals from the brain called?
Motor nerves or efferent nerves
In what cases is the sympathetic nervous system activated?
In cases of emergencies to mobilize energy
Which subsystem of the peripheral nervous system mediates voluntary movement?
Somatic nervous system
